Job Description

The Sales Representative is accountable for developing and driving sales in the North Dakota geographic territory.

Additional Information:

This position is a field position and will be expected to travel at least 50% of the time, in the North Dakota Territory.

Job duties include contact with other employees and access confidential and proprietary information and/or other items of value, and such access may be supervised or unsupervised. The Company therefore has determined that a review of criminal history is necessary to protect the business and its operations and reputation and is necessary to protect the safety of the Company’s staff, employees, and business relationships.

Responsibilities

  • Prospecting new business and making sales calls to existing accounts for the purpose of selling to customers in the Protective & Marine focus market.
  • Collect reliable customer/territory information and estimate individual customer potential.
  • Develop a strategy to grow business with customers and identify items or product categories that require specific attention in support of this strategy.
  • Develop weekly selling plan and conduct sales calls accordingly.
  • Determine where customer is in the overall selling process and what steps are necessary to move the process along.
  • Conduct product demos to support the selling process.
  • Support customers' application requirements.
  • Identify sources of sales leads and follow through on leads provided by store/facility personnel as appropriate.
  • Manage customer complaints within lines of authority and manage process to resolution.

Qualifications

Minimum Requirements:

  • Must be at least eighteen (18) years of age
  • Must be legally authorized to work in the country of employment without needing sponsorship for employment work visa status now or in the future (e.g., OPT, CPT, H1B, EB-1,etc.)
  • Must have a valid, unrestricted drivers license.
  • Must have a high school diploma or GED.
  • Must have one (1) year of experience in business to business sales
  • Must be able to travel at least 50%.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Have a bachelors degree or higher in business
  • Have three (3) years of experience in business to business sales
  • Have knowledge and proficiency of multiple corrosion prevention solutions
  • Have NACE or SSPC Certified
  • Have experience as a Commercial Branch Manager or Sales Rep with proven successful sales performance in a large territory; or comparable non-SW industry Sales Rep experience
  • Have knowledge in the Protective & Marine products, Industrial Flooring products, and application methods, market dynamics and trends in the coatings industry.
  • Have strong working knowledge of concrete surface preparation and application of floor coatings.
